Echo of Direction by Somali Yacht Club

First released: 21 Apr 2022, Length: 9:45

Releases containing this recording (2)

Official

Album

  1. The Space 21 Apr 2022 Somali Yacht Club
  2. The Space 22 Apr 2022 Somali Yacht Club